arborescent

Arborescent (adj) means Like a tree; having a structure or appearance similar to that of a tree; branching.

adj
1
Like a tree; having a structure or appearance similar to that of a tree; branching.
2
Marked by insistence on totalizing principles, binarism and dualism (as opposed to the rhizome theory).

Etymology

From Latin arborēscēns, present active participle of arborēscō (“become a tree”). First attested around 1675. The philosophical sense refers to the way genealogy trees are drawn.
